How a Solar Power Inverter Works in a Home Environment

In the ever-evolving world of renewable energy, solar power has emerged as a promising alternative to traditional fossil fuels. With solar panels becoming more affordable and accessible, many homeowners are embracing the idea of harnessing the sun's energy to power their homes. Central to this solar energy system is the solar power inverter, a crucial component that converts the direct current (DC) generated by solar panels into alternating current (AC) that can be used to power household appliances and devices.

So, how does a solar power inverter work in a home environment? In this article, we will delve into the details of how a solar power inverter operates and the benefits it brings to home users.

First and foremost, let's understand the basic function of a solar power inverter. Solar panels, which are installed on the roof or in an open area to capture sunlight, produce DC electricity. However, most household appliances and the electrical grid operate on AC electricity. This is where the solar power inverter comes into play. It acts as the bridge between the solar panels and the home's electrical system, converting the DC electricity from the panels into AC electricity that can be used to power lights, electronics, and other devices in the home.

There are two main types of solar power inverters commonly used in home solar energy systems: string inverters and microinverters. String inverters are the traditional option, where multiple solar panels are connected in a series (or string) and linked to a single inverter. On the other hand, microinverters are installed on each individual solar panel, converting the DC electricity to AC at the panel level. Both types have their own advantages and considerations, so homeowners should weigh the pros and cons to determine the most suitable option for their specific needs.

One of the key benefits of a solar power inverter for home use is its ability to maximize energy production. By converting the DC electricity from solar panels into AC electricity that can be used in the home, the inverter ensures that the energy generated by the solar panels is efficiently utilized. Additionally, some advanced solar power inverters come with built-in monitoring systems that provide real-time data on energy production, allowing homeowners to track their solar energy usage and optimize their energy consumption.

Furthermore, solar power inverters contribute to the overall reliability and safety of a home solar energy system. They are equipped with various safety features, such as DC arc-fault protection, which helps mitigate the risk of electrical fires caused by system faults. In addition, inverters play a crucial role in grid-tied solar systems, where excess energy can be fed back into the electrical grid, allowing homeowners to earn credits or financial incentives through net metering programs.

Choosing the Right Solar Power Inverter for Your Home Energy Needs

When it comes to harnessing the power of solar energy for your home, one of the most crucial components of a solar power system is the inverter. Without a doubt, choosing the right solar power inverter for your home energy needs is essential for maximizing the benefits of solar energy. In this article, we will explore the benefits of using a solar power inverter for home use and provide guidance on how to select the best inverter for your specific requirements.

Solar power inverters play a vital role in converting the direct current (DC) electricity produced by solar panels into alternating current (AC) electricity that can be used to power your home appliances and electronics. This important function makes the solar power inverter a key component of any solar power system.

There are several types of solar power inverters available on the market, including string inverters, microinverters, and power optimizers. Each type has its own advantages and disadvantages, so it's important to understand your specific energy needs and the characteristics of your home in order to make an informed decision.

When choosing a solar power inverter for your home, it's important to consider factors such as the size and layout of your solar panel array, your energy consumption patterns, and the local climate and shading conditions. For example, if your solar panels are prone to shading from trees or nearby buildings, microinverters or power optimizers may be a better option as they can mitigate the impact of shading and improve overall system performance.

Another important consideration when selecting a solar power inverter for home use is the warranty and reliability of the inverter. Since the inverter is a critical component of your solar power system, it's essential to choose a high-quality, reliable inverter with a solid warranty to ensure long-term performance and peace of mind.

In addition to converting DC electricity to AC electricity, some solar power inverters also offer advanced features such as monitoring and optimization capabilities. These features can provide valuable insights into your energy production and consumption, allowing you to optimize the performance of your solar power system and maximize your energy savings. Some inverters also offer the ability to integrate with smart home systems, allowing you to monitor and control your energy usage from anywhere.
